Newswise — Babson College has named Stephen Spinelli, Jr., Vice Provost for Entrepreneurship and Global Management, expanding his role as Vice Provost for Entrepreneurship to include leadership of Babson's Global Management Programs.

Spinelli is a recognized leader in defining the field of entrepreneurship. Prior to his career in academia, he co-founded Jiffy Lube International and subsequently founded and served as chairman and CEO of American Oil Corporation.

In his role as Vice Provost at Babson, Spinelli is responsible for developing entrepreneurship initiatives within the College and for extending Babson's entrepreneurial brand worldwide. An associate professor, Spinelli holds the Paul T. Babson Chair in Entrepreneurship. In his new role, Spinelli also will oversee the programs of Babson's William F. Glavin Center for Global Entrepreneurial Leadership as well as those of the Arthur M. Blank Center.

"The goal of the alliance between Babson's entrepreneurship and global management centers will be to capitalize on their independent initiatives as well as the synergies developing from closer collaborations between the two," said Babson Provost Michael Fetters.

The Arthur M. Blank Center for Entrepreneurship is the hub for entrepreneurial activity at Babson. Its mission is to lead the global advancement of entrepreneurship education and practice through the development of teaching, research, and outreach initiatives that inspire entrepreneurial thinking and cultivate entrepreneurial leadership in all organizations and society.

The William F. Glavin Center for Global Entrepreneurial Leadership provides a platform for strengthening Babson's worldwide management interests and enhancing the international study required of all its students. It leads Babson's international initiatives to the advancement of global management education, through its regional institutes, Asia Institute, Europe Institute, and the Institute for Latin American Business.

Spinelli has researched, written, and lectured extensively on various aspects of entrepreneurship. His work has appeared in journals such as Journal of Business Venturing and Frontiers of Entrepreneurship. Spinelli has also been featured in the Wall Street Journal, Financial Times, The Boston Globe, Entrepreneur, and Inc., among others. He has authored numerous business cases and is the coauthor of: New Venture Creation for the 21st Century; Franchising: Pathway to Wealth Creation; Business Plans for the 21st Century; and How to Raise Capital.

Spinelli earned a B.A. in economics from McDaniel College; M.B.A. from Babson College; and Ph.D. from Imperial College, London.
